Rio Tinto Endowment Bursary |
| Description |
Rio Tinto has established this award in recognition of the Cheslatta Carrier Nation members, who worked so diligently to bring about a historical land transfer agreement. In August 2011 a dream became a reality when Rio Tinto transferred 12,000 acres of land to the Cheslatta Carrier Nation. These lands included the return of reserve land alienated during the original building of the Kitimat/Kemano project in the early 1950s, and non-reserve lands within the Cheslatta Carrier Nation traditional territories. It is to honour those members' dedication and spirit in the 10 years of discussion towards making a positive difference for their people that Rio Tinto has established this award to assist First Nations students in advancing their educational and employment skills to help them make a difference in their lives and those around them. |
